Output 65d943ad118bee8120e37e1f4d66ef8e9dd888184432647e0bf6c876beb38980:4

value
254245289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ab830d7f2f122918c0e71a6117830a072ee304e OP_EQUAL
address
348J9LDc9LE6sByy9f3xNbmDB2nX1584D2
transaction
65d943ad118bee8120e37e1f4d66ef8e9dd888184432647e0bf6c876beb38980
spent
true